new binding
In traditional class-oriented languages, when using new to initialize a class, the constructor in the class will be called, but new in JS The mechanism is actually completely different from class-oriented and language-oriented.
Use new to call a function, or when a constructor call occurs, the following operations will be automatically performed:
Create (or construct) a brand new object
This The new object will be executed [[Prototype]] connection
This new object will be bound to this
of the function call If the function does not return other objects, then newExpression## The function in # will automatically return this new object such as:

##This application in arrow functions The arrow function does not use the four standard rules of this, but determines this based on the outer (function or global) scope.

总结
如果要判断一个运行中的函数的this绑定,就需要找到这个函数的直接调用位置。找到之后就可以顺序应用下面这四条规则来判断this的绑定对象。
由new调用?绑定到新创建的对象。
由call或者apply(或者bind)调用?绑定到指定的对象。
由上下文对象调用?绑定到那个上下文对象。
默认:在严格模式下绑定到undefined,否则绑定到全局对象。
